During its 106 years, the Toledo Museum of Art has earned international respect and renown for its collection that spans cultures from the ancient world through the present.  Annually, more than 400,000 visitors encounter and engage with our collection, exhibitions, and programs in both our 1912 main building, reflecting the classical revival style, and our new Glass Pavilion, a transparent masterpiece of postmodern architecture. Linking the two buildings is an outdoor sculpture garden, which provides both an open-air art experience and a gathering place for the neighboring community.

 

As an Art Handler, you would be a member of the team responsible for:

 

the installation/deinstallation of art in all galleries, including temporary or special exhibition spaces;

 

crating and packing of works of at for shipment by fabricating customized crates;

 

exhibition preparation, including fabrication of exhibition furniture such as pedestals, platforms, and vitrines, building temporary walls, painting and lighting

 

Requires post-secondary coursework in art history or studio art, B.A. preferred, with a minimum of three years? experience as an Art Packer and mastry of related hand and power tools, with verifiable skills in rough carpentry, finished cabinetry work, mount-making, interpreting mechanical drawings and the effective use of archival materials.
